In the RGB color model, hex triplet #7f0f71 has decimal index of: 8327025, is composed of 49.8% red, 5.9% green and 44.3% blue. #7f0f71 in CMYK color model, is composed of 0% cyan, 88.2% magenta, 11% yellow and 50.2% black.
#660066 is the closest web-safe color to #7f0f71.

Analogous colors

They are colors that are next to each other on the color wheel. Analogous colors tend to look pleasant together, because they are closely related.

Monochromatic

Shades are created by decreasing luminance in HSL color model, and tints by increasing it. The next step for shades is #000 and for tints is #fff.
